Smoothy King will be opening at 432 E. College Ave. in early March .
The shop will sell primarily smoothies with protein, immune building and energy boosting powder supplements, Alecia Kornacki, Smoothy King general manager said.
The property formerly housed a Ben & Jerry's.
The main ingredients in the drinks will be fruit, water, ice, fruit juices and powder supplements, Kornacki said.
Few of the smoothies will contain frozen yogurt or ice cream, she added.
Pamphlets about product ingredients and general health will be distributed with each sale, Kornacki said.
Smoothy King executives decided to establish themselves in State College because other branches of the franchise have proved successful near other Big Ten schools, she said.
